Attendance Procedure
- Morning registers will be completed by 9.30 am.
- First day attendance calls to parents/carers and families will be completed immediately after the registers close at 9.30 am. This is so that we ensure students have not got into difficulties or an accident on the way to school.
- If we cannot speak to parents/carers and families, we will send an email and a text message to all contacts on record asking them to contact the school, and explaining that if we do not hear from them, we will do a safe and well visit to the home.
- If we do not see a child for three consecutive days, and cannot make contact with anyone at home, a member of staff will visit the home to ensure that the child is safe and well. This will be logged on CPOMS as a safeguarding matter. The Head of School (or DHoS in their absence) may decide that a safe and well visit is required before this point if there are particular concerns about a young person.
- Any unexplained absences for a young person who has a CIN or CP plan will be reported immediately to the social worker or other relevant professionals.
Reporting Absence or Lateness
- Parents or Carers must provide a valid reason for absence. For example, "Not attending today" will be marked as unauthorised, while "My child has a high temperature" will be recorded as illness.
- Notify the school everyday your child is absent, please note those absences due to sickness or diarrhoea, will requires a 48-hour absence from the last episode.
